Well the general idea is to clean out all the old, crappy (compared to
the new stuff avaliable anyway) icons, and add more useful misc icons.
So if we do it right the only breakage would be that users would have to
re-choose custom icons for their custom launchers as apposed to
suddently not having any custom icons to choose from.

Appart from just clearing out the cruft, a major benefit I see to
removing these icons is that it will give us an insentive to add new
ones from our talented artists. And if you need a new irc icon you can
add one to cvs.

Of course I don't think that _every_ one of these icons needs to be
removed. I people say that icons X, Y, Z are useful then it makes sense
to leave them, but the majority of them are absolutely uselsess.
